Frequently asked questions

What is the name of Papar's airport?
Book a flight to Papar with Expedia and you'll be arriving at Kota Kinabalu Intl. Airport (BKI).
How far is Kota Kinabalu International Airport from central Papar?
Kota Kinabalu Intl. Airport (BKI) is 32 kilometres from downtown Papar, so be prepared for a decent commute into the city centre.
What airport is best to fly into Papar?
BKI is the main airport in Papar. Before you take off, it's a good idea to find out a little about it. It is located 32 kilometres from the downtown area.
How many airlines fly to Papar?
Papar is serviced by 17 air carriers from at least 38 airports across the globe.
Which airlines fly to Papar?
AirAsia, Malaysia Airlines and Malindo Air fly the most frequently to Papar. The majority of flights arrive here from Kuala Lumpur, with AirAsia offering the most services on this route.
How many nonstop flights are there to Papar?
With approximately 697 direct flights each week, you'll be arriving in Papar before you can ask, "Are we there yet?"
Where are the most popular flights to Papar departing from?
Flights to Papar from Kuala Lumpur, Tawau and Seoul airports are the most in demand.
How long is the flight to Papar Airport?
Which city you depart from determines how much of the in-flight entertainment you'll get to see. From Kuala Lumpur to Papar, the average flight time is 2 hours and 36 minutes. From Tawau it usually takes 51 minutes, and from Seoul it's 5 hours and 31 minutes.

Do you have any tips for my flight to Papar?
Wherever you're jetting in from, flying can be an enjoyable experience if you've planned ahead. We've made a list of top travel tips that will help get your Papar escape started on the right foot. What to pack in your hand luggage:

  • The secret to having a pain-free flight experience is to pack ahead. First up, the essentials: passport, travel documents, bank cards and any vital medications. Next, bring items that'll help pass the time, like some electronic gadgets or a thrilling novel. You'll also want to pack your chargers, a comfy neck pillow and a pair of noise-cancelling headphones. Last but not least, don't forget to squeeze in toiletry items like a toothbrush, deodorant and a spare set of clothes.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• While the list of restricted items can differ between airlines, the general guide to follow is avoid carrying anything flammable, sharp or explosive. This includes tools, metal cutlery, spray paint and flares. Sports equipment like ski poles, and objects that could harm other people, such as swords and batons, aren't allowed in the cabin either.

What to wear on a flight:

  • The aisles of an aircraft are no place for a fashion parade. Layer up with comfortable clothing and opt for shoes that are flat and easy to pull on and off.
  • Deep vein thrombosis (DVT), a blood clotting condition caused by prolonged periods of inactivity, can be a risk on long-haul flights. Try to walk around the cabin and stretch your legs or do some simple exercises in your seat to improve your circulation.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Papar?
The answer is — be prepared. We've compiled some handy tips and tricks for a stress-free trip through security. Watch out Papar, here you come:

  • Be sure to keep your travel documents and ID easily accessible. They're the first items you'll be asked for by security.
  • Next up is the X-ray machine. Empty your pockets and remove anything metal that is likely to set off the alarm. This includes items like headphones or earphones, as well as heavy jackets or coats. They'll need to be placed on the conveyor belt for screening.
  • For just a few moments, you'll need to unplug from the digital world. Your laptop, phone and any other electronic gadgets will also need to go through the scanner.
  • Can't travel without your favourite hand cream? No problem. As long as it's in a container no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res) and it's stored in a zip-close bag, you're permitted to bring it with you in your carry-on baggage.
  • Lightweight sneakers are a sensible footwear choice as you're less likely to be required to remove them when passing through security. Hiking boots and other bulky shoes are usually subjected to extra screening.
  • Airlines won't allow any pocket knives or other sharp items to come on board with you. If you need to bring these kinds of items, pack them in your checked baggage.
